Includes bibliographical references and index.
History of trauma care -- Epidemiology -- Injury prevention -- Trauma systems, triage and transport -- Injury severity scoring and outcomes research -- Trauma outcomes -- Kinematics of trauma -- Prehospital care -- Trauma care in mass casualty incidents -- Rural trauma -- Initial assessment and management -- Airway control -- Management of shock -- Transfusion, autotransfusion, and blood substitutes -- Emergency department thoracotomy -- Diagnostic and interventional radiology -- Surgeon-performed ultrasound in trauma and surgical critical care -- Anesthesia -- Infection -- The brain -- Injury to the eye -- Face -- Management of acute neck injuries -- Injury to the vertebrae and spinal cord -- Indications for and techniques of thoracotomy -- Chest wall and lung -- Esophagus, trachea, and bronchus -- Trauma to the heart -- Thoracic great vessel injury -- Indications for and techniques of laparotomy -- Injury to the diaphragm -- Liver and biliary tract -- Injury to the spleen -- Stomach and small bowel -- Duodenum and pancreas -- Colon and rectum -- Abdominal vascular injury -- Pelvic fractures -- Genitourinary trauma -- Reproductive system trauma -- Trauma damage control -- Upper extremity injury -- Lower extremity -- Peripheral vascular injury -- Alcohol and drugs -- Pediatric trauma -- Geriatric trauma -- Family and youth violence -- Wounds, bites, and stings -- Burns and radiation injuries -- Temperature-associated injuries and syndromes -- Organ procurement for transplantation -- Reconstructive surgery after trauma -- Rehabilitation -- Modern combat casualty care -- Weapons of mass destruction -- Genetic influence on response and outcome -- The convergence of trauma, medicine, and the law -- Acute care surgery -- Principles of critical care -- Bleeding and coagulation complications -- Cardiovascular failure -- Respiratory insufficiency -- Gastrointestinal failure -- Acute renal failure -- Nutritional support and electrolyte management -- The immune response -- Multiple organ failure.
